So Moses made a bronze serpent and set it on a pole. And if a serpent bit anyone, he would look at the bronze serpent and live. Numbers 21:9
I continue my study of Numbers, and in the text today - Numbers 21:4-9, the people once again grumble and complain against the LORD, yet God is abounding in love, relents from His punishment and provides a way out. Here are my observations using the Sword Bible Study Method.
- What do we learn from the text about God?: God sees grumbling and complaining as a sin, so Israel is punished - v6. Yet God is merciful and He responds to prayer as the people confess and seek for Moses to intercede - v8.
- What do we learn from the text about people?: The people are not yet in the Promised Land, and of course one can imagine the people (as we would) seeking the quickest way possible to get to their destination. Impatience can be seen as a childish behavior (are we there yet?), but it afflicts adults just as well. The pattern of Israel's grumbling and complaining, and of God showing mercy, is staggering - God not only provides second chances, but third, fourth, etc. Yes, many are harshly punished, but we have to acknowledge that we ALL sin and fall short of the glory of God (Romans 3:23, 1 John 1:8) and the wages of sin is death (Romans 6:23). So we don't deserve God's mercy - yet He provides a way out. Jesus is this way out - if we confess, like Israel does here in v7 and we have someone like Moses who intercedes on our behalf (we do in Jesus), we can be assured of forgiveness and of salvation (Romans 10:9-10). Yet we cannot prevent punishment as this is for God alone to determine and we must see punishment as love from the Father for good. Israel should have seen this in how they remained in the wilderness.
- Is there anything from the text God wants us to obey (SPEC: Sins to avoid, Promises to claim, Examples to follow, Commands to obey?): Do not grumble and complain. Claim the promises that God disciplines those He loves, and God forgives and saves. Follow the example of Israel who confessed - and the example of those acknowledge Jesus as Lord and Savior. Be thankful in all circumstances.
